import Foundation import CoreData import Combine @MainActor class GoalRepository: ObservableObject { private let context: NSManagedObjectContext @Published private(set) var goals: [Goal] = [] private var cancellables = Set() init(context: NSManagedObjectContext = CoreDataStack.shared.viewContext) { self.context = context fetchGoals() setupNotificationObserver() } private func setupNotificationObserver() { NotificationCenter.default.publisher(for: .NSManagedObjectContextObjectsDidChange, object: context) .receive(on: DispatchQueue.main) .sink { [weak self] _ in self?.fetchGoals() } .store(in: &cancellables) NotificationCenter.default.publisher(for: .cloudKitForceReload) .receive(on: DispatchQueue.main) .sink { [weak self] _ in self?.fetchGoals() } .store(in: &cancellables) } // MARK: - Fetch func fetchGoals(for account: Account? = nil) { let request: NSFetchRequest = Goal.fetchRequest() if let account = account { request.predicate = NSPredicate(format: "account == %@", account) } request.sortDescriptors = [ NSSortDescriptor(keyPath: \Goal.createdAt, ascending: true) ] // Performance: Add batch size for fetches request.fetchBatchSize = 50 do { goals = try context.fetch(request) } catch { print("Failed to fetch goals: \(error)") goals = [] } } // MARK: - Create /// Check if a goal with the given name already exists in the account (case-insensitive) func goalExists(name: String, in account: Account?) -> Bool { let trimmed = name.trimmingCharacters(in: .whitespacesAndNewlines) let normalized = trimmed.lowercased() return goals.contains { goal in let nameMatches = goal.name.trimmingCharacters(in: .whitespacesAndNewlines).lowercased() == normalized let accountMatches = goal.account?.id == account?.id return nameMatches && accountMatches } } /// Find an existing goal by name (case-insensitive) within the same account func findGoal(byName name: String, in account: Account?) -> Goal? { let trimmed = name.trimmingCharacters(in: .whitespacesAndNewlines) let normalized = trimmed.lowercased() return goals.first { goal in let nameMatches = goal.name.trimmingCharacters(in: .whitespacesAndNewlines).lowercased() == normalized let accountMatches = goal.account?.id == account?.id return nameMatches && accountMatches } } @discardableResult func createGoal( name: String, targetAmount: Decimal, targetDate: Date? = nil, account: Account? ) -> Goal { // Check if goal with same name already exists in this account if let existing = findGoal(byName: name, in: account) { return existing } let goal = Goal(context: context) goal.name = name.trimmingCharacters(in: .whitespacesAndNewlines) goal.targetAmount = NSDecimalNumber(decimal: targetAmount) goal.targetDate = targetDate goal.account = account save() return goal } // MARK: - Update func updateGoal( _ goal: Goal, name: String? = nil, targetAmount: Decimal? = nil, targetDate: Date? = nil, clearTargetDate: Bool = false, isActive: Bool? = nil ) { if let name = name { goal.name = name } if let targetAmount = targetAmount { goal.targetAmount = NSDecimalNumber(decimal: targetAmount) } if clearTargetDate { goal.targetDate = nil } else if let targetDate = targetDate { goal.targetDate = targetDate } if let isActive = isActive { goal.isActive = isActive } save() } func deleteGoal(_ goal: Goal) { context.delete(goal) save() } // MARK: - Save private func save() { guard context.hasChanges else { return } do { try context.save() // Note: Removed redundant fetchGoals() call - the NotificationCenter observer // in setupNotificationObserver() already handles refetching on context changes } catch { print("Failed to save goals: \(error)") } } }
